Unit I

Basic Concepts
Definition of EMI and EMC; Intra and Inter system EMI; Sources and victims of EMI, Conducted and Radiated EMI emission and susceptibility; Transient and ESD; Case Histories; Radiation Hazards to humans.

Unit III

Emi Mitigation Techniques
Shielding – principle, choice of materials for H, E and free space fields, and thickness; EMI gaskets; Bonding; Grounding – circuits, system and cable grounding; Filtering; Transient EMI control devices and applications; PCB Zoning, Component selection, mounting, trace routing.

Unit V

Test Methods and Instrumentation
EMI test sites – Open area site; TEM cell; Shielded chamber; Shielded Anechoic chamber; EMI test receivers; Spectrum Analyzer; Transient EMI Test wave Simulators; EMI coupling Networks -Line impedance Stabilization Networks; Feed through capacitors; Antennas and factors; Current probes and calibration factor; MIL-STD test methods; Civilian STD Test methods, Government policies.

Text Books:

  1. V.P. Kodali, “Engineering EMC Principles, Measurements and Technologies”, IEEE Press,New york, 2nd Edition, 2010.
  2. Henry W.Ott., “Noise Reduction Techniques in Electronic Systems”, A Wiley Inter Science Publications, John Wiley and Sons, Newyork, 2009.

References:

  1. Don R.J.White Consultant Incorporate, “Handbook of EMI/EMC”, Vol I-V, 1988
  2. Bemhard Keiser, “Principles of Electromagnetic Compatibility”, Artech house, Norwood, 3rd Edition, 1987
  3. C.R. Paul, “Introduction to Electromagnetic Compatibility”, John wiley& sons Inc. 2006.
